Ought - Σημασίες

Expressing a necessity or duty

Παράδειγμα: You ought to finish your homework before watching TV.
Χρήση: formalΣυμφραζόμενα: academic or professional settings
Σημείωση: Commonly used to indicate a moral obligation or recommended course of action.

Expressing probability or likelihood

Παράδειγμα: It ought to rain later today.
Χρήση: formalΣυμφραζόμενα: weather forecasts or predictions
Σημείωση: Used to suggest a high degree of certainty or expectation.

Expressing advisability or desirability

Παράδειγμα: You ought to try the new restaurant in town.
Χρήση: informalΣυμφραζόμενα: casual conversations or recommendations
Σημείωση: Often used to give suggestions or recommendations in a polite manner.

Συνώνυμα του Ought

should

Should is used to indicate a suggestion or recommendation.
Παράδειγμα: You should apologize for your mistake.
Σημείωση: Should is more commonly used in modern English compared to 'ought'.

must

Must is used to indicate a strong necessity or obligation.
Παράδειγμα: You must finish your homework before going out.
Σημείωση: Must implies a stronger sense of obligation compared to 'ought'.

need to

Need to is used to express a requirement or necessity.
Παράδειγμα: You need to be more careful next time.
Σημείωση: Need to is more direct and straightforward compared to 'ought'.

Εκφράσεις και συνήθεις φράσεις του Ought

ought to

Expresses a moral obligation or duty to do something.
Παράδειγμα: You ought to apologize for what you said.
Σημείωση: The phrase 'ought to' is a modal verb construction that is used to give advice or make recommendations.

ought not to

Indicates a negative moral obligation or duty not to do something.
Παράδειγμα: You ought not to eat too much junk food.
Σημείωση: Similar to 'ought to', this phrase negates the moral obligation or duty.

ought not

Suggests a moral duty or obligation not to do something.
Παράδειγμα: You ought not be so harsh on yourself.
Σημείωση: The omission of 'to' makes the phrase less formal but retains the same meaning.

ought not have

Expresses a regret or disapproval for an action that was done in the past.
Παράδειγμα: She ought not have spoken to you that way.
Σημείωση: Emphasizes the past action and the regret associated with it.

ought to have

Indicates a missed obligation or duty in the past.
Παράδειγμα: You ought to have studied more for the exam.
Σημείωση: Focuses on a past obligation or duty that was not fulfilled.

ought not to have

Denotes disapproval or regret for a past action that should not have been done.
Παράδειγμα: He ought not to have lied about his whereabouts.
Σημείωση: Similar to 'ought to have', this phrase expresses disapproval or regret for an action in the past.

ought to be

Suggests a desirable or expected behavior or quality.
Παράδειγμα: Children ought to be respectful towards their elders.
Σημείωση: Emphasizes the expected behavior or quality that is considered appropriate.
